SQL Server按字符串和数字的顺序

时间:2018-08-15 08:58:00

标签: sql sql-server

我的数据随机是varchar(a8,a19,a10,a9,a82,a30)

当我使用order_by时,结果是:

a9, a82, a8, a30, a19, a10

我想显示我的数据:

a82, a30, a19, a10, a9, a8

1 个答案:

答案 0 :(得分:0)

您可以:

order by len(col) desc, col desc;
相关问题